When I first started working on a similar project, I was faced with the task of creating a functional layout that accommodates all family members while maintaining a cozy atmosphere.Creating Functional Spaces in Limited Square FootageOne of the best strategies for designing a small home is to create multifunctional spaces. For instance, using a living room that doubles as a play area can save space. Consider a sectional sofa that can also serve as storage or a dining table that can extend for family gatherings. This approach not only keeps the space organized but also enhances the home's usability.Smart Storage Solutions for a Family HomeStorage is crucial in a compact home, especially for a family of 6. Integrated storage solutions such as built-in shelves, under-bed storage, and wall-mounted cabinets can help keep clutter at bay. Using a soft, neutral color palette with pops of color can make spaces feel airy and welcoming. Incorporating natural light through large windows can also create an illusion of spaciousness.
